More than most of the colors Cyber Orange should probably be seen before ordering – ideally in different lighting conditions – especially as an extra cost paint. As someone who loves orange and wouldn’t want a yellow vehicle in the pictures I’m seeing of the Bronco and Sport in CO it sometimes looks really nice but more often looks too yellow. I suspect those who like yellow and don’t want orange would probably say it often looks too orange.

Contrast with a color like Antimatter Blue which also varies quite a bit in pictures. If it only ever looked dark blue in bright sunlight and looked black the rest of the time it wouldn’t be as significant an issue as blue is a much less polarizing color than orange (or yellow). And – according to the color chart – there isn’t an extra cost for AMB.
